Abstract PARIS (Standard & Poor's) Oct. 18, 2005--Standard & Poor's Ratings Services today commented on its CreditWatch placement of Italy-based companies Banca Nazionale del Lavoro SpA (BNL) and Compagnia Assicuratrice Unipol SpA (Unipol). The 'BBB+' long-term and 'A-2' short-term counterparty credit ratings on BNL and the 'A-' long-term counterparty credit and insurer financial strength ratings on Unipol remain on CreditWatch with negative implications, where they had originally been placed on July 27, 2005, and June 3, 2005, respectively. The ratings on BNL were initially placed on CreditWatch with positive implications on March 21, 2005, following the announcement by Banco Bilbao Vizcaya Argentaria, S.A. (BBVA; AA-/Stable/A-1+) of its possible bid for BNL. The implications were revised to developing on July 19, 2005,...
